What is a Life-Cycle Celebrant®

Life-Cycle Celebrants® are masterfully trained in the art of ritual and ceremony.  They are skilled ceremony officiants who perform and co-create customized ceremonies for weddings, funerals, and other life events, that reflect the needs, beliefs and values of the people they are honouring.

Funerals & Ceremonies of Remembrance

In collaboration with you and your family,  I will carefully craft a eulogy and create a ceremony with music, quotes, readings, unique symbols and rituals. No ceremony is delivered unless every detail of the eulogy is checked and approved by the family.

With compassion, sincerity and great care, I will officiate the ceremony at the funeral home, crematorium, cemetery or memorial location of your choice.

Milestones

Celebrants perform many kinds of ceremonies for families and children, including baby namings and welcomings, ceremonies for adoptive families, coming of age celebrations for adolescents and ceremonies marking birthdays, graduations, family reunions and more.

Welcoming ceremonies for new family members, whether by birth, adoption or marriage, have existed in virtually every culture and country. Publicly marking the entry of new members into our families is perhaps one of the most joyous celebrations we can share, and acknowledging our responsibilities to our children one of the most serious commitments we can undertake.
